[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 159941] Re: fglrx driver does not work in RT kernel

2009-10-16 Thread Mark Falcey
I can confirm that the rt_preempt_31.patch is working with the
2.6.31-8rt kernel as of the latest updates.

I used Hardware Manger to remove and reactivate fglrx to get the DKMS
kernel modules to build properly.  Running usr/src/fgrlx-8.660/ make.sh
failed with errors. I have the make.sh.log if anyone would care to look
at it.

This is the first rt kernel since hardy that boots on my hardware and
now with fglrx this is a good day.

Thank you all for the hard work.
